#0c3110 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#0c3110 is composed of 4.7% red, 19.2%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 75.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 67.3% yellow and 80.8% black. It has a hue angle of 126.5 degrees, a saturation of 60.7% and a lightness of 12%. #0c3110 color hex could be obtained by blending #186220 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#003300.

#0c3110 color description : Very dark (mostly black) lime green.

#0c3110 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#0c3110 has RGB values of R:12, G:49, B:16 and CMYK values of C:0.76, M:0, Y:0.67, K:0.81. Its decimal value is 798992.

Shades and Tints of #0c3110

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000201 is the darkest color, while #f1fcf2 is the lightest one.

Tones of #0c3110

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#1c211d is the less saturated color, while #003d07 is the most saturated one.
